Eilean Donan Castle

About

A restored island castle at the meeting of three sea lochs near Dornie, reached by a stone bridge from a formal visitor complex. Interior rooms present the castle's history and collections, while the shore and bridge provide the familiar exterior views. Tickets are purchased on site on the day rather than booked online. The attraction has visitor parking, food outlets and toilets, but it becomes very busy and should not be treated as an overnight stop.

Campervan practical note

Use the castle visitor car park and do not assume overnight parking; arrive outside peak coach periods where possible.

Local support & visitor value

The Conchra Charitable Trust operates the castle and visitor centre and presents its local and clan history.

Parking notes

Formal visitor car park beside the centre; no overnight permission is implied and peak periods can be busy.

Responsible travel

Use the visitor car park, keep the bridge route clear and leave large bags in the provided lockers.
